The launch Date of the first phone is January 24, 2023. The cost of Motorola Moto G73 is Rs. 12999. The launch Date of the second phone is February 27, 2025. The cost of Samsung Galaxy M16 5G (8GB RAM + 128GB) is Rs. 13499.
Samsung Galaxy M16 5G (8GB RAM + 128GB) has larger screen size of 6.7 inches in comparison to Motorola Moto G73's 6.5 inch screen. Motorola Moto G73 has IPS Screen type where as Samsung Galaxy M16 5G (8GB RAM + 128GB) has Super AMOLED Screen type. Motorola's phone has display density of 405 PPI & Samsung's phone has only 385 PPI display density. In terms of screen to body ratio, Motorola's phone has better screen to body ratio of ~ 90% than Samsung's phone ~ 81.5%. Motorola Moto G73 has 20:9 aspect ratio where as Samsung Galaxy M16 5G (8GB RAM + 128GB) has 19.5:9 aspect ratio.
Both phones come with 8 GB RAM and both have same Internal Memory of 128 GB.
Motorola Moto G73 has 50 MP + 8 MP Dual Rear Camera in comparison to Samsung Galaxy M16 5G (8GB RAM + 128GB)'s 50 MP + 5 MP + 2 MP Triple Rear Camera. Motorola Moto G73 will be better choice if you're looking to click lot of selfies as it has better 16 MP Front Camera in comparison to Samsung Galaxy M16 5G (8GB RAM + 128GB)'s 13 MP Front Camera.
Both the phones has Android Operating System but the first one runs on version 13 and the second one on 14 version.
